暗号資産(仮想通貨)マイニングの基礎と最新技術動向
暗号資産(仮想通貨)マイニングは、ブロックチェーン技術の中核をなすプロセスであり、取引の検証、ブロックの生成、そしてネットワークのセキュリティ維持に不可欠な役割を果たしています。本稿では、マイニングの基本的な仕組みから、その歴史的変遷、最新技術動向、そして将来展望について詳細に解説します。
1. マイニングの基礎
1.1 ブロックチェーンとマイニングの関係
ブロックチェーンは、分散型台帳技術の一種であり、取引履歴をブロックと呼ばれる単位で記録し、それらを鎖のように連結したものです。マイニングは、このブロックチェーンに新しいブロックを追加するプロセスであり、以下のステップで構成されます。
- 取引の収集: ネットワーク上で発生した未承認の取引を集めます。
- ブロックの生成: 集められた取引をまとめて、新しいブロックを生成します。
- ハッシュ値の計算: ブロックヘッダーに含まれる情報(取引データ、前のブロックのハッシュ値、ナンスなど)に基づいて、ハッシュ値を計算します。
- PoW(Proof of Work): 特定の条件を満たすハッシュ値を見つけるまで、ナンスを変化させながらハッシュ値の計算を繰り返します。
- ブロックの承認: 条件を満たすハッシュ値を見つけたマイナーは、そのブロックをネットワークにブロードキャストし、他のノードによって検証されます。
- ブロックチェーンへの追加: 検証が完了したブロックは、ブロックチェーンに追加されます。
1.2 PoW(Proof of Work)とは
PoWは、マイニングの際に用いられるコンセンサスアルゴリズムの一つであり、計算資源を投入して特定の条件を満たすハッシュ値を見つけることで、ブロックの生成権限を得る仕組みです。PoWの難易度は、ネットワーク全体のハッシュレートに応じて自動的に調整され、ブロック生成間隔を一定に保つように設計されています。代表的なPoWアルゴリズムには、SHA-256(ビットコインで使用)、Scrypt(ライトコインで使用)、Ethash(イーサリアムで使用)などがあります。
1.3 マイニングの報酬
マイニングに成功したマイナーには、報酬として暗号資産が与えられます。この報酬は、新しい暗号資産の発行によるものと、ブロックに含まれる取引手数料によるものの2種類があります。マイニング報酬は、暗号資産の供給量を制御し、ネットワークのセキュリティを維持するための重要なインセンティブとなっています。
2. マイニングの歴史的変遷
2.1 CPUマイニング時代
暗号資産マイニングの初期段階では、個人のパソコンのCPUを使用してマイニングが行われていました。しかし、ネットワークのハッシュレートが上昇するにつれて、CPUマイニングの効率は低下し、収益性が悪化しました。
2.2 GPUマイニング時代
CPUマイニングの代替として、GPU(Graphics Processing Unit)を使用したマイニングが登場しました。GPUは、並列処理に優れており、CPUよりも効率的にハッシュ値の計算を行うことができます。GPUマイニングは、CPUマイニングよりも高い収益性を実現し、マイニングの主流となりました。
2.3 ASICマイニング時代
GPUマイニングの効率をさらに向上させるために、ASIC(Application Specific Integrated Circuit)と呼ばれる、特定の暗号資産のマイニングに特化した集積回路が開発されました。ASICマイニングは、GPUマイニングよりも圧倒的に高いハッシュレートを実現し、マイニングの競争を激化させました。ASICマイニングの普及により、個人のマイニングは困難になり、大規模なマイニングファームが台頭しました。
2.4 プールマイニングの登場
マイニングの難易度が高くなるにつれて、個人のマイナーが単独でブロックを生成する確率は低下しました。この問題を解決するために、複数のマイナーが協力してマイニングを行うプールマイニングが登場しました。プールマイニングでは、マイナーはマイニングパワーを共有し、ブロック生成の報酬を貢献度に応じて分配します。
3. 最新技術動向
3.1 PoS(Proof of Stake)への移行
PoWの課題(消費電力の増大、中央集権化のリスクなど)を解決するために、PoS(Proof of Stake)と呼ばれる新しいコンセンサスアルゴリズムが開発されました。PoSでは、暗号資産の保有量に応じてブロックの生成権限が与えられ、PoWのような計算競争は必要ありません。イーサリアムは、PoSへの移行を完了し、エネルギー消費量を大幅に削減しました。
3.2 マイニングプールの分散化
大規模なマイニングプールは、ネットワークの集中化を招く可能性があります。この問題を解決するために、マイニングプールの分散化を目指すプロジェクトが登場しています。これらのプロジェクトは、分散型台帳技術を活用して、マイニングプールの運営を透明化し、公平性を高めることを目指しています。
3.3 再生可能エネルギーの活用
マイニングは、大量の電力を消費するため、環境への負荷が懸念されています。この問題を解決するために、再生可能エネルギー(太陽光、風力、水力など)を活用したマイニングが注目されています。再生可能エネルギーを活用することで、マイニングの環境負荷を低減し、持続可能なマイニングを実現することができます。
3.4 イマーシブ・クーリング技術
ASICマイニングは、大量の熱を発生させます。この熱を効率的に冷却するために、イマーシブ・クーリング技術が開発されました。イマーシブ・クーリング技術では、ASICを冷却液に浸漬することで、冷却効率を大幅に向上させることができます。これにより、ASICの性能を最大限に引き出し、消費電力を削減することができます。
3.5 マイニングハードウェアの進化
ASICマイニングの競争は、マイニングハードウェアの進化を加速させています。新しいASICは、より高いハッシュレート、より低い消費電力、そしてより高い効率を実現しています。これにより、マイニングの収益性を向上させることができます。
4. 将来展望
暗号資産マイニングは、ブロックチェーン技術の進化とともに、今後も変化し続けると考えられます。PoSへの移行が進むにつれて、PoWマイニングの重要性は低下する可能性がありますが、PoWマイニングは、依然としてネットワークのセキュリティを維持するための重要な役割を果たし続けるでしょう。また、再生可能エネルギーの活用、マイニングプールの分散化、そしてマイニングハードウェアの進化は、マイニングの持続可能性を高め、より効率的なマイニングを実現するでしょう。さらに、新しいコンセンサスアルゴリズムの開発や、マイニング技術の革新により、暗号資産マイニングは、今後も新たな可能性を秘めていると言えるでしょう。
まとめ
暗号資産マイニングは、ブロックチェーン技術の根幹を支える重要なプロセスです。その歴史は、CPUマイニングからASICマイニングへと進化し、現在ではPoSへの移行や再生可能エネルギーの活用など、新たな技術動向が生まれています。マイニングは、暗号資産のセキュリティを維持し、ネットワークの分散性を高める上で不可欠な役割を果たしており、今後の技術革新によって、より持続可能で効率的なものへと発展していくことが期待されます。